Our business depends on having photographers available on key high-traffic time slots:
Monday - Thursday evenings (6-10pm usually depends on the location)Β
Friday afternoon (12-5pm) / evening (5-11pm)
Saturday (1-11pm)
Sunday (1-8:30pm)
Holidays (1-8:30pm)
These are the days when restaurants are busiest and when you can earn the most sales and tips π°. We understand that exceptions happen (family events, exams, travel, etc.). To keep scheduling fair and organized, you must use Sling Unavailability to tell us clearly when you cannot work on those days.
If your unavailability is properly entered in Sling:
β
We know youβre not available
β
You wonβt be scheduled for that time
β
There is no misunderstanding later
To help us build the schedule in time: Unavailability for next week must be entered in Sling no later than Wednesday of the previous week.
If you submit it after Wednesday, we might already have the schedule done, and:
You may still appear on the schedule for that day
We may not be able to remove you
It may count as a missed shift if you donβt show up

You can use Sling on your phone app or in a browser. The steps are very similar.
1οΈβ£ Open Sling & Log In
Open the Sling app π² or go to Sling in your browser
Log in with your account
2οΈβ£ Go to Shifts / My Schedule
Tap the menu (β°) or profile icon
Look for βUnavailabilityβ section
3οΈβ£ Add a New Unavailability
Tap βAdd Unavailabilityβ or β+β β
Choose the date you are not available
Select start time and end time
Example: Saturday 5:00 PM β 11:00 PM
4οΈβ£ Set If It Repeats (Optional) π
Β If you know this situation repeats (for example, every Sunday morning):
Mark it as recurring (weekly) only if you are truly not available every week
5οΈβ£ Save πΎ
Double-check the date and time
Tap Save / Done
Confirm that your unavailability now shows in Sling

To keep things fair for everyone, please follow these rules:
π’ Key days are still required
Our default expectation: you are available on Friday evening, Saturday, Sunday, and holidays
Use unavailability only when you truly cannot work
π Respect the deadline
Unavailability for next week must be in before Wednesday of the previous week
π« Do not block all key days regularly
Entering unavailability for every Friday evening, every Saturday, and every Sunday is not acceptable long-term
If your life situation changes and you canβt work weekends at all, talk to management β we may need to review whether this position still fits you
β
Use unavailability for real conflicts
Examples of good reasons:
Exam or school-related activity π
Pre-booked travel βοΈ
Important family event π¨βπ©βπ§
Medical appointment π₯

We understand real emergencies can happen:
Sudden illness π€
Accident π
Urgent family issue β οΈ
In those rare cases:
1οΈβ£ Inform the management in WhatsApp immediately
2οΈβ£ Explain the situation clearly
3οΈβ£ Find a photographer who will cover your shift OR provide a document confirming an emergency case that prevents you from working confirmed shift (e.g., a note from a doctor etc).
Repeated last-minute cancellations or βemergenciesβ might still affect your reliability and future scheduling.

If a photographer cancels confirmed shift and does not find coverage, that shift will be marked as No Show in Sling. The number of No Show shifts will be counted for the whole year for each photographer. We keep track of this because every shift is important for our team, our restaurants, and our guests πΈπ½οΈ When a shift is not covered, it affects restaurant relationships, team planning, and opportunities for everyone. Photographers who are reliable, always work their shifts, show up on time, show great performance and help protect our restaurant coverage will be considered first for more shifts and better opportunities β We won't be able to work with a photographer who has repeated No Show shifts!
